Team workload balancing

Assess and rebalance workload distribution across your team

Evaluate how work is distributed across your team and identify opportunities for better balance. This activity helps prevent burnout while maximizing team capacity.

Learning objectives

  • Assess current workload distribution
  • Identify imbalances and bottlenecks
  • Create rebalancing strategies

Instructions

Balance team workload:

1. Map all team members' current work 2. Assess capacity and utilization 3. Identify over/under-loaded members 4. Plan workload redistribution 5. Create ongoing monitoring system

Pro tips

  • Consider skill development in assignments
  • Account for task complexity differences
  • Build in buffer for emergencies
